Established in 1998, the International Fuel Quality Center (IFQC) brings together the world’s leading refining, automotive, technology and government stakeholders, facilitating and improving their understanding of fuel quality issues.

 

IFQC is a non-biased source for strategic planning. We act as an extension of our client’s staff, thereby saving them time and money. Our teams of experts give our clients direction in technology, research and development, importing and exporting of vehicles, and understanding the ever-changing dynamics of the global fuels market.
